Registered agents act a vital role in the formation and operation of businesses, functioning as the official point of contact between the organization and the state. Their primary duty is to receive legal documents, such as lawsuits and official correspondence, on behalf of the entity. This guarantees that important documents are handled swiftly, allowing businesses to stay compliant with local regulations.
In addition to acting as a liaison for legal notifications, registered agents provide other essential services, including registered office services and compliance reminders. These services aid organizations navigate the complexities of maintaining good standing with state authorities, making sure that annual reports and other compliance filings are submitted on time. By utilizing a reliable registered agent, businesses can concentrate on their core operations while knowing that their legal obligations are being managed effectively.

Registered agents play a vital role in ensuring that businesses comply with government laws. They act as the primary point of reference for receiving official documents, administrative notifications, and various notices. By managing litigation documents, registered agents safeguard businesses from potential legal issues that may happen due to overlooked correspondence. This role helps maintain a company's good standing with the state, as failure to respond to judicial notices can lead to fines or even the revocation of the business entity's registration.
In addition to regulation, registered agents provide necessary privacy for business owners. Pricing and Rates of Registered Agent Services
When looking into agent services, businesses should be aware of the various fee structures that can impact their budget. The cost for registered agent solutions typically ranges from approximately fifty to three hundred dollars per year, depending on the company and the extent of services included. Some registered agent companies offer fundamental services at reduced rates, while others provide comprehensive solutions that encompass ongoing compliance solutions and more robust support, that can lead to higher fees.
In addition to the base fees, organizations should also consider any potential supplementary expenses related to additional services. For instance, using a national registered agent may incur greater costs compared to a local registered agent. Services such as regulatory updates, legal document handling, and mail forwarding can also come at an extra price, making it essential for companies to evaluate their specific needs when selecting a registered agent provider.

Compliance and Legal Obligations
Registered agents play a crucial role in guaranteeing that businesses meet their compliance and legal obligations. They serve as the official point of contact for accepting important legal documents, such as summons and complaints, annual reports, and other essential filings. By having a reliable registered agent, businesses can ensure that they never miss important deadlines that could result in penalties, loss of good standing, or other legal issues.
Different states have diverse registered agent requirements that businesses must adhere to in order to stay compliant. A registered agent must generally have a real address within the state where the business is formed, and they must be available during regular business hours to receive service of process. This ensures that legal documents are handled swiftly and appropriately, providing businesses with the security they need to focus on growth without the fear of missing crucial compliance requirements.

Common Fallacies about Registered Agents Agents
A lot of entrepreneurs often think that employing a registered agent is an unnecessary cost. However, this belief neglects the critical function that registered agents have in maintaining compliance with local rules and ensuring proper legal correspondence. Functioning as the appointed contact for process serving, registered agents aid safeguard businesses from failing to receive crucial notices that could culminate in severe consequences, including default verdicts or penalties.
A further common myth is that registered agents are only needed during the initial formation of a business. In fact, registered agents are indispensable for persistent compliance throughout the existence of the enterprise. They oversee key tasks such as filing of annual reports, reminders for compliance, and management of legal documents. Neglect to have an engaged registered agent can result in fines or potentially dissolution of the entity in some states.
